The UP Board Result 2026 Class 10th 12th is set to be declared by the Uttar Pradesh Madhyamik Shiksha Parishad (UPMSP) on 23 April 2026 at 4 PM. Notably, the board conducted both High School and Intermediate theory examinations from 18 February to 12 March 2026. Furthermore, students can check their results online by entering their Roll Number, District, and Captcha on the official login portal. A direct result link will be activated on the official website tomorrow at 4 PM.

How to Check Result Online
- Open your internet browser on your mobile phone or computer.
- Visit the official UPMSP website at upmsp.edu.in.
- On the homepage, click on the “Results” section.
- Select “UP Board Class 10th Result 2026” or “UP Board Class 12th Result 2026” as applicable.
- Enter your Roll Number and District in the required fields.
- Fill in the Captcha code as displayed on screen.
- Click “Submit / View Result”, download your result, and take a printout for future reference.
